For those out there trying to find a 12v power source for aftermarket gauges (navigation/cubby area) and use the radio/stereo for power, I believe that the yellow wire is a constant 12v source and the light green wire is a switched 12v source. Correct me if I'm wrong?

Yellow is constant. Not sure a bout green but from what I remember, it was the red wire which is tied to ignition. This was the one I tapped into when hardwiring my gps.

I would suggest folks at least do their due diligence at labeling connectors as they take these pictures and compare them to what the FSM has it listed under. Many times with Bose iterations these colors might be different than others.
